July 16, 2008
Naples, FL -- Industrial Nanotech, Inc. (Pink Sheets:INTK),
an emerging global leader in nanotechnology, today announced
that the Company has released a second addition to their
patented revolutionary new water-based Nansulate EPX line.
EPX-K will offer the same outstanding corrosion and chemical
resistance as their EPX-4 product, with increased thermal
resistance and greater ease of application due to lower
viscosity. |

"This second unique epoxy product
creates an additional tremendous revenue opportunity for
Industrial Nanotech, Inc.," stated Francesca Crolley, V.P.
Of Operations & Marketing. "The first product in the EPX
line, EPX-4, provides an industry high thermal insulation
capability, with laboratory tests showing a K value of only
0.027 W/mK, combined with exceptional fire resistance,
protection against corrosion, and excellent chemical
resistance. The demand for this product has been immediate
and substantial and we began shipping product worldwide last
week. The newest addition to the EPX product line, EPX-K,
offers an increase in thermal resistance and the same
corrosion protection and chemical resistance. The EPX-4
product will be the one to use if fire resistance is a
desired attribute, and EPX-K will be the product of choice
if a customer is looking for easier application by brush
instead of specialized spray equipment or trowel."

Nansulate(R) EPX
is the Company's newest addition to their line of
nanotechnology-based coatings which has a four year track
record of providing energy and cost saving solutions for
industry and homeowners worldwide. Nansulate(R) EPX combines
superior thermal insulating ability with excellent corrosion
resistance, chemical resistance, and flame resistance in the
EPX-4 version, making it a unique and powerful protective
coating for a wide variety of industrial and commercial
plant, equipment, and building applications. The EPX product
line presents a great value added proposition for industrial
and OEM clients with a fast cure time, revolutionary thermal
insulation performance, outstanding chemical resistance to
both base and acid chemicals... including 95% concentration
sulfuric acid, and long-term protection against metal
corrosion in marine and deep sea environments. The coating
can be applied from 1/8" thick to several inches thick."
